#ac9b91 color RGB value is (172,155,145). #ac9b91 color name is Custom Color color.

#ac9b91 hex color red value is 172, green value is 155 and the blue value of its RGB is 145.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#ac9b91 hue: 0.06, saturation: 0.14 and the lightness value of ac9b91 is 0.62.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#ac9b91 color hex is 0.00, 0.10, 0.16, 0.33. Web safe color of #ac9b91 is #999999. Color #ac9b91 contains mainly ORANGE color.

About #AC9B91 Custom Color

#AC9B91 (Custom Color) is a orange-based color with RGB values of 172, 155, 145. This color belongs to the orange color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#ac9b91,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#ac9b91 can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#ac9b91), RGB (rgb(172, 155, 145)), HSL (hsl(22, 14%, 62%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#999999,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
